Rursee Roundtrip (Germany) covers 24.0 miles across Kreis Euskirchen, Nordrhein-Westfalen, Deutschland. Runners face 2,591 feet of climbing with 2,545 feet of loss. The longest climb spans 2.6 miles with 762 feet of gain. Elevation gain averages 111 feet per mile. The course is 80% runnable, with the remainder requiring hiking on steep or technical sections. Trail comprises the majority of the course. The course features very hilly terrain. The course difficulty of 7.0 puts it in the top 49.4% of challenging routes at this distance.
